Form 4: Norwood Financial Director Acquires Shares
Insider Transaction Report
Director Spencer J. Andress acquired 45 shares of Norwood Financial Corp common stock as part of a director retainer.
Summary
- Director Spencer J. Andress acquired 45 shares of Norwood Financial Corp (NWFL) common stock.
- The transaction occurred on June 10, 2026, at a price of $30.19 per share.
- The shares were issued as part of the 2024 Equity Incentive Plan as a director retainer.
- Following this transaction, the director holds 8,370 shares directly and 7,247 shares indirectly through Comprehensive Planner Ltd.
